City Women youngsters Natasha Flint and Alex Brooks have been called up to the England under-19 squad in preparation for April's European qualifiers.

Mo Marley’s side will congregate in separate groups for two training camps at St. George’s Park this week.

Flint has been selected in the first squad who gather on 29 January and the second group, including Brooks, will meet on 31 January. Both groups will play a friendly against Norway.

The camps will allow Marley to monitor the squad of 42, before she picks the team who will participate in the European qualifiers. England lock horns with Denmark, Serbia and Finland in April, with the winner of Group Six securing qualification for this summer’s finals in Norway.

England reached the final of last season’s tournament but lost to France after extra-time.
